1999 Jaguar S-Type vs. 1955 Rover P4

To start off, 1999 Jaguar S-Type is newer by 44 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1955 Rover P4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1955 Rover P4 would be higher. At 2,967 cc (6 cylinders), 1999 Jaguar S-Type is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Jaguar S-Type (240 HP @ 6800 RPM) has 166 more horse power than 1955 Rover P4. (74 HP @ 4200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1999 Jaguar S-Type should accelerate faster than 1955 Rover P4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1999 Jaguar S-Type weights approximately 247 kg more than 1955 Rover P4.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1999 Jaguar S-Type (301 Nm) has 151 more torque (in Nm) than 1955 Rover P4. (150 Nm). This means 1999 Jaguar S-Type will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1955 Rover P4.

Compare all specifications:

1999 Jaguar S-Type 1955 Rover P4
Make Jaguar Rover
Model S-Type P4
Year Released 1999 1955
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2967 cc 2102 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 240 HP 74 HP
Engine RPM 6800 RPM 4200 RPM
Torque 301 Nm 150 Nm
Engine Bore Size 89 mm 65.2 mm
Engine Stroke Size 79.5 mm 105 mm
Drive Type Rear Rear
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1637 kg 1390 kg
Vehicle Length 4870 mm 4590 mm
Vehicle Width 1830 mm 1670 mm
Vehicle Height 1450 mm 1620 mm
Wheelbase Size 2920 mm 2830 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 69 L 52 L
